3 different employees, 3 different scenarios, 3 different requests but outcome and ending is the same.
Question is why do leaders / management always
neglect the request from the hardworking and deserving employee/talent at the start
but always tries to meet them as part of retention policy when employee has already taken an extreme steps to move forward.
Scenario 1 - Employee 1
Year 1 - No Increment
Year 2 - No Increment
Year 3 - Very Less Increment
Employee to HR and Manager : My package is very less,
I am finding it difficult to handle the expenses, could you please consider doing some market
correction, I am happy to continue the organization.
HR to Employee: Your current Compensation is as per
market standards. We cannot consider your request at this moment.
Scenario 2 – Employee 2
Employee to Manager – I am an expert of XYZ niche technologies
and I would like to continue working on projects having these niche technologies.
But currently I am being pushed into projects which are not aligned with my niche
skills.
Manager to Employee: Currently you have to work on
these project, we do not have any other options.
Scenario 3 - Employee 3
Year 1 - No Promotion
Year 2 – No Promotion
Employee to HR and Manager: I have been looking
forward for getting a promotion from last 2 years, in spite of having good
ratings and feedback I am not getting it. I would be Happy to continue with the
current organization for stability, if I get the deserving promotion.
HR and Manager to Employee: We understand your hard work and dedication
however currently we do not have scope for promotion. We will definitely look
into this in next promotion cycle.
After few months of above discussions, The end of the conversation is same.
Employee – Boss, please accept my Resignation.
Manager - oh! What Happened?
Employee - Got a better opportunity, salary or designation in
my next engagement.
Manager - How much more?
Employee - 45% OR Next Role OR Project in same niche
skills
After few days.....
Manager - We will match it, Can you stay with us, we need you
here?
Employee - Sorry Sir, it's too late. I have already
made my decision after rigorously following up with you and HR for several
months in the past. I would have definitely thought on this if you would have come up with this solution few months back when we first started discussing about this scenarios. I am very Happy with the next opportunity that I have it in my hand.
Moral of the story.
Leaders should listen to their team's requirements and take
good care of the deserving talent before it's too late.
Deserving employees always give enough time to the organization to take appropriate steps before taking a leap.
Employees also need to value themselves by accepting the
offer/ company who values them rather than negotiating with current firm for
more money
